    Bacon Wrapped Butternut Squash is bite sized pieces of sweet winter squash wrapped in bacon and baked in the oven with a light glaze of spicy maple syrup brushed over each piece halfway through baking. These sweet and salty bites are a perfect appetizer over the holiday and make a fun part of any weeknight family meal as well.

    A Sweet and Salty Match

    One of the things I love the most about butternut squash is the sweet nutty flavor. It pairs excellent with brown sugar or maple syrup and makes great Butternut Squash Cookies as well as these tasty Butternut Squash summer rolls.

    Rather than wrapping potatoes with bacon, I decided that since I had plenty of butternut squash I would try wrapping pieces of that in bacon instead. Then, to add the sweet heat and salty factor, they were brushed with some maple syrup and cayenne pepper producing a burst of flavors in the mouth that is pure comfort food.

    Tips And Substitutions

    • Cut the butternut squash into even sized pieces for even baking
    • Buy pre-cut butternut squash to save on prep time.
    • Substitute sweet potato chunks for the butternut squash
    • Toss the butternut squash with grated parmesan cheese before wrapping with bacon
    • Reduce the amount of fat in the recipe and substitute turkey bacon for the pork bacon
    • Sprinkle the squash with light brown sugar instead of the maple syrup
    • Skip the maple syrup glaze and drizzled with balsamic glaze.

    Bacon Wrapped Butternut Squash

    Shelby Law Ruttan
    A butternut squash wrapped in bacon and brushed with a sweet and spicy maple syrup glaze.
    4.46 from 11 votes
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e Save Go to Collections
    Prep Time 15 mins
    Cook Time 45 mins
    Total Time 1 hr
    Course Appetizers
    Cuisine American
    Servings 10
    Calories 251 kcal

    As an Amazon Associate I earn from qualifying purchases.

    Ingredients
      

    • 2 pounds butternut squash cut into cubes
    • 1 pound bacon halved
    • 1 tablespoon salted butter
    • ½ teaspoon cayenne pepper
    • 2 tablespoons maple syrup

    Instructions
     

    •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Mix the melted butter, salt and cayenne pepper into the maple syrup.
    • Wrap one bacon half around each squash piece. Secure with a toothpick.
    • Bake the bacon wrapped squash on a parchment lined baking pan 40-45 minutes, or until bacon is crisp and squash is tender. Brush the squash with the maple syrup mixture periodically throughout cooking.
